About the school: Douglas Memorial Higher Secondary School (DMHSS) is a co-ed, English medium school in Barrackpore, Kolkata, India, founded in 1984 by Christian missionaries. It offers education from Pre-Nursery to Class 12 and is affiliated with the Council for Indian School Certificate Examinations (CISCE) and the Cambridge Assessment International Education (CAIE).

DMHSS Kolkata has been nurturing students’ co-curricular and extracurricular potential for 41 years, earning its status as a top school. With a primary and secondary department, it’s a second home for ages 3 to 18. The school has 2500 students, 84 teachers, 25 awards, and a vast alumni network of 10,000, preparing students for a greater future.
